On March 15, 2022, The School Board of Broward County approved the District transitioning the management/employment of daily substitute teachers to Kelly Education effective with the 2022-23 school year.

In accordance with Florida State Statute 1002.31 (2) (b), every 12 weeks Broward County Public Schools (BCPS) provides a list of each school's available seats by grade level, based on student enrollment and capacity determined by the Demographics & Enrollment Planning Department . Find a Job with Broward County Public Schools Quick Links.Broward County Public Schools (BCPS) is the sixth-largest school district in the nation and the second largest in the state of Florida. BCPS is Florida’s first fully accredited school system since 1962, serving more than 251,000 students and approximately 110,000 adult learners in 239 schools, centers and technical colleges, and 87 charter schools.BCPS Benefits. BRACE (BRoward Advisors for Continuing Education) The BRACE Program is unique to the Broward County Public School System. BRACE provides students with information on post-secondary options, such as college, university, technical school, and military service, as well as information on scholarships, financial aid, college admission testing, and ...
